Are You Paying Too Much for Auto Insurance?

A basic auto insurance policy is comprised of several different coverage types. Unlike a new flat screen television that comes in a box at Wal-Mart or Best Buy, insurance is not something that you just purchase. There is a customization aspect to it, as you end up buying a mix of insurance types to create a coverage set that best suits your needs and risk tolerance. The most well known parts of many policies include collision, bodily injury, uninsured motorist, comprehensive, etc. Some of these are required by state law in certain parts of the country while others may be optional.

A few years ago, just one in five American drivers could be bothered with comparison shopping. Today, in the midst of a recession, a new study sponsored by the Insurance Research Council showed that people have been looking for ways to save on auto insurance. In fact, the survey showed that almost 30 percent of drivers have looked to lower their premium when they otherwise would not have done so. A six month policy for identical drivers with identical coverage types can vary by more than a few hundred dollars between insurance companies.

In today's economic climate, it pays to not just go with your family's insurance company or the first one you see in the phone book. Take the time to request a bunch of quotes once a year or whenever you change vehicles. Think about a few hundred dollars every six months. A little bit of homework won't sound so bad.
